Traffic Control Specialist Salary Overview

The average Traffic Control Specialist salary in the United States is approximately $42,315 annually, equating to about $20 per hour. Salaries can fluctuate based on various factors including geographic location, years of experience, and specific employer. States such as California and New York often provide higher compensation due to their cost of living and demand for skilled specialists.

Traffic control specialist salary details

A traffic control specialist's salary ranges from $25,000 a year at the 10th percentile to $70,000 at the 90th percentile.

Average traffic control specialist salary graph
Average traffic control specialist salary graph, trends, and summary

What is a traffic control specialist's salary?

PercentileAnnual salaryMonthly salaryHourly rate
90th Percentile$70,000$5,833$34
75th Percentile$55,000$4,583$26
Average$42,315$3,526$20
25th Percentile$32,000$2,667$15
10th Percentile$25,000$2,083$12

Traffic control specialist salary trends

The average traffic control specialist salary has risen by $4,869 over the last ten years. In 2014, the average traffic control specialist earned $37,446 annually, but today, they earn $42,315 a year. That works out to a 6% change in pay for traffic control specialists over the last decade.
